The effect of activated charcoal and multi-walled carbon nanotubes on the growth, rosmarinic and caffeic acid content, total phenol, total flavonoid and antioxidant activity of Satureja rechingeri calluses

Journal Title: Journal of Biodiversity and Environmental Sciences (JBES) - Year 2015, Vol 6, Issue 5

Abstract

Satureja rechingeri belongs to the Lamiaceae family and is native to Iran. The plant produces high amounts of phenolic compounds, especially rosmarinic acid. The effects of multi-walled carbon nanotubes with a carboxyl functional group (MWCNT-COOH) and activated charcoal (AC) on the growth, rosmarinic and caffeic acid content, total phenol, total flavonoid and antioxidant activity of S. rechingeri calluses were evaluated. MWCNTCOOH and AC were able to increase the amount of fresh and dry weight compared to control in a wide range (25- 500 μg/ml). The maximum amount of rosmarinic acid was observed in concentrations of 100 μg/ml MWCNTCOOH and 250 μg/ml AC. Positive correlations between antioxidant activity and total phenol content and rosmarinic acid content were observed. These data underline the role of rosmarinic acid as a potent antioxidant in plants.
